Abstract: The pathophysiology of allergic disease such as asthma and allergic rhinitis tell the similar story:when the endogenous and exogenous inflammatory mechanisms occur disorder,the body may begin with inflammatory cell activation,namely through the release of cytokine and inflammatory mediator role in the corresponding target cells,activate the sensory nerve fiber,acting on the cell organ specificity effect,clinical symptoms.This article is divided into the following five parts focused on the research progress of allergic inflammatory diseases:1inflammatory cells;2staphylococcus aureus superantigen;3small molecules(cytokines,inflammatory mediators,lipid classes medium);4nerve fibers and effect cells;5genetic and epigenetic factors.
